core: Stopped because of unknown reason "null" when running Spotify services in script based on automation
The problem
I have a script that turns on Spotify in my living room. When I execute it manually or using Siri it works fine. When I execute it from my Philips Hue Dimmer Switch I am getting Stopped because of unknown reason "null" at 19 August 2023 at 16:37:48 (runtime: 0.80 seconds).
I am getting this error on all Spotify-related actions such as Set source, Set volume, and Play media.
Also the continue_on_error: true option does not help. The script it still crashing and stopping. See screenshots below.
What version of Home Assistant Core has the issue?
core-2023.8.3
What was the last working version of Home Assistant Core?
No response
What type of installation are you running?
Home Assistant OS
Integration causing the issue
Not sure, it could be Spotify?
Link to integration documentation on our website
No response
Diagnostics information
No response
Example YAML snippet
No response
Anything in the logs that might be useful for us?
See screenshots above.
Additional information
Separate issue requested by @joostlek in https://github.com/home-assistant/core/issues/97828
About this issue
- Original URL
- State: closed
- Created 10 months ago
- Comments: 18 (8 by maintainers)
@jeroen85 Thank you so much! Changing
mode: restarttomode: queuedsolved my problem. I thought only scripts would have modes. I didn’t know that automations also do. The exact cause of the issue was that when pressing long many events are emitted e.g. off_long_press, off_hold, off_long_release, … The reason why the script was always canceled was because off_long_release was always emitted directly after off_hold and I think that led the script to restart.